Resumen GARCIA LIRIOS, Cruz. La estructura de la percepción de la inseguridad pública. liber., ene./jun. 2012, vol.18, no.1, p.37-44. ISSN 1729-4827. The public safety crisis (robberies, kidnappings and extortions) is a problem that indicates the degree of risk of a country. In Mexico, the insecurity is tied up with the corruption and negligence lawlessness of the authorities. Both problems are studied from the citizens’ perception around crime prevention. This perception diagnosis has two modalities; direct (personal experience) and indirect (mediated experience). The causal relations were established based on validity and reliability of instruments that measured four factors (Government action, police action, mediated action and public safety crisis) of the risk perception. By means of a regression model showed that the mediated perception of police action determines the perception of public safety crisis.
